Overview

Although a mere 10 minutes from the centre of town it has a rural feel as it sits on the outskirts of the Sir John Clerk estate overlooking the Pentland hills. Although you feel you are in the country it is actually situated on a main bus route and with the service being frequent you can be in Edinburgh in Approx 20 minutes. This service runs through the night.

The former swimming pool has been converted to use as a residents lounge with Pool table and surround sound projector screen with all TV Channels. Ideal for relaxing after a busy day out.

For further relaxation we have a steam room that can accommodate four people which is available for guests use at a small local charge. Our conservatory offers marvellous views of the Pentland hills while our recently constructed summer house is idea on sunny days.
Situated directly south of of Edinburgh Midlothian itself has many smaller towns which are worth a visit such as Dalkeith. Loanhead or Bonnyrigg where as East Lothian has Musselburgh, Dunbar and other interesting places to visit. Indeed we are a mere mile or so from the small village of Roslin famous for Roslyn Chapel famously shown in the movie "the Da Vinci Code"

The Pentland Hills is an idea place for walkers and ramblers alike who care to perhaps walk the hills and either start or end ( or both) with a visit to the Flotterstone Inn. Penicuik itself has several local restaurants and pubs all friendly and welcoming.

Should your visit be business or pleasure we are an ideal location to base your stay and enjoy the best of both worlds in a town some seven miles from Edinburgh with all the attractions the city has to offerclose at hand.

We offer ample parking within electrically operated security gates for your comfort and peace of mind. Our rear garden accesses onto land owned by Sir John Clerks estate which is from time to time occupied by livestock mainly sheep while the woods at "Lowries den" to our rear have a local reputation for being haunted by "the white lady".

Our lettable rooms have two en suites and two with a shared bathroom between although an additional shower room and an extra wc on the ground floor results in nobody being inconvenienced. The property has in total 6 WCs, two baths (one Jacuzzi bath) with both baths also having showers plus an additional shower room adjacent to our steam room.

From the 1st floor we have a balcony overlooking the rear of the property towards the Pentlands and some superb views
